TODAY IS WORLD OSTEOPOROSIS DAY

Osteoporosis is a serious condition that causes your bones to become fragile and brittle. It affects at least 3 million people in the UK, and women are particularly at risk of developing it. This is due to hormonal changes that occur during the first five years after reaching menopause and could result in rapid bone density loss if not prevented.

Vitamin D3 plays a key role when it comes to effective calcium absorption and maintaining strong bones, so keeping healthy D levels is really important for Osteoporosis prevention. In the years leading up to, during after menopause, we recommend women to monitor their calcium intake and also to test their Vitamin D3 levels and take supplements to prevent softening of the bones.
